The Appeal

With the T5-R safe, sensible, sober Volvo finally let its hair down. With a little input from Porsche the firm entered the ‘90s burgeoning sports saloon fray. The T5-R was good, very good: with 240bhp on tap 60mph arrived in under 6secs from standstill. 
More than a few BMW and Audi drivers were startled by Volvo’s boxy hard-charger. Looking at this very smart dark green ‘95 car you can see. It tricks the eye by appearing to be a standard 850, only some choice details providing a giveaway to the initiated.
This effect is enhanced by the comprehensive high end restoration undertaken by the previous keeper. From its anthracite five spoke, across the understated paintwork to the luxury black leather interior, it looks enticing. Largely factory standard, this car firmly belies its 29 years. 
It has been maintained throughout its life by Volvo main dealers - to 2008- and then by well regarded independent specialists. The cambelt was changed less than 5,000 miles ago. The seller has kept on top of the maintenance, including refurbishing the turbo, overhauling the brakes and dampers and uprated various hoses. Perhaps it is no surprise that the car has a long MOT to April 2025 with no advisories. 
The T5-R is one of the ‘90s most entertaining and bonkers cars. They’re rare to find in this condition, which makes it one not to miss.
